We already have our softwares and tools. Why do we need you?
You might also have tools you’re paying for that you’re not actually using. Many contractors we work with find at least one feature in their existing software that could save them hours every week, they just didn’t know it was there. We look for those first.
But here’s the bigger issue: having tools isn’t the same as having a system. Right now your estimating software probably doesn’t talk to your project management tool. Your PM tool doesn’t talk to your accounting system. Everyone’s typing the same information into three different places.
We connect what you have. We fix what’s broken. And if something’s missing, we find the right tool, the one that actually fits your trade, your team, and your budget. Not the first one that comes up in a Google search.
